What are the responsibilities and job description for the Printing Lead position at Albéa?
About Albea & the Product line that is recruiting
Albéa is a global leader in beauty, personal care, oral care, pharmaceutical and food packaging. Our site, Albéa Shelbyville is specialized in Laminate Tubes for Oral, Cosmetic & Pharmaceutical Markets.
Scope
Lead a Printing team in support of production lines to maximize uptime, ensure line efficiency, and provide expert level support to the team. Fill in for Supervisor when needed; while maintaining Company safety, and quality standards.
Main activities
Load material, perform setups, operate and adjust digital and/or Gallus printing presses to produce good quality roll stock per specifications. Support performance of timely and accurate changeovers. Evaluate process and perform quality checks. Perform routine preventative maintenance and breakdown maintenance as necessary. Adjust machine or material as needed to correct defects in product quality. Make printing plates and mix inks if needed. Run color standards as needed. Prepare and move finished material to staging area. Monitor operation of production equipment to ensure efficiency. Capture and record required data, tracking performance of equipment to production schedule. Ensure clean and orderly work area. Maintain safe operating standards. Fill in for Supervisor as needed in the daily overseeing of production. Ability to work well within a team environment. adhere to Company safety rules and requirements.
Other duties as assigned.

Profile (Experience & qualifications)
High school diploma or GED. Previous production experience desired. Basic math skills and knowledge of data collection methods. Good communications skills, verbal and written. Some computer and SAP experience. Demonstrated mechanical aptitude through work experience in printing setting. Powered industrial truck certification. Manual dexterity, ability to maintain brisk pace of production. Ability to diagnose production problems and implement solutions. All Candidates must meet level 4 operator criteria.
